Watchdog launching probe into marketers, Medicare
A government watchdog is launching a nationwide probe into how marketers may be getting seniors’ personal Medicare information aided by apparent misuse of a government system, officials said Friday.
The audit will be formally announced next week, said Tesia Williams, a spokeswoman for the Health and
Human Services inspector general’s office. It follows a narrower probe that found that an electronic system for pharmacies to verify Medicare coverage was being used for potentially inappropriate searches.
